This practice is best done lying down,
However it can be done sitting up.
Make sure that your spine is straight and that you are as comfortable as possible.
We will be using an activating breath that involves breathing in fully through the nose,
Powerfully and intentionally.
The exhale is passive,
Simply a letting go.
It should sound like this.
We will do around 30 to 40 breaths,
Followed by a breath hold.
And we will complete this for three rounds.
